Fujifilm F800EXR has a
16.0MP 1/2-inch (6.4 x 4.8 mm ) sized EXRCMOS sensor and features EXR processor. On the other hand, Canon SX510 HS has a
12.0MP 1/2.3-inch (6.17 x 4.55 mm ) sized CMOS sensor and features Digic 4 processor.
Below you can see the F800EXR and SX510 HS sensor size comparison.
Fujifilm F800EXR and Canon SX510 HS have almost the same sensor size, so neither of them has any significant advantage over the other in terms of providing control over depth of field when used with the same focal length and aperture.
